Ethereum cho các nhà phát triển Elixir
Lần cập nhật trang lần cuối: 9 tháng 8, 2024
Sử dụng Ethereum để tạo các ứng dụng phi tập trung (hay "dapps") sử dụng các lợi ích của công nghệ tiền điện tử và chuỗi khối. Các ứng dụng phi tập trung này có thể không cần tin cậy, nghĩa là một khi chúng được triển khai lên Ethereum, chúng sẽ luôn chạy như được lập trình. Chúng có thể kiểm soát các tài sản kỹ thuật số để tạo ra các loại ứng dụng tài chính mới. Chúng có thể được phân cấp, có nghĩa là không một thực thể hay người nào kiểm soát chúng và gần như không thể kiểm duyệt.
Bắt đầu với hợp đồng thông minh và ngôn ngữ Solidity
Thực hiện các bước đầu tiên để tích hợp Elixir với Ethereum
Cần một hướng dẫn cơ bản hơn? Tham khảo ethereum.org/learn hoặc ethereum.org/developers.
- Giải thích về Chuỗi khối (opens in a new tab)
- Tìm hiểu về Hợp đồng thông minh (opens in a new tab)
- Viết Hợp đồng thông minh đầu tiên của bạn (opens in a new tab)
- Tìm hiểu cách Biên dịch và Triển khai Solidity (opens in a new tab)
Các bài viết cho người mới bắt đầu
- Cuối cùng cũng hiểu về tài khoản Ethereum (opens in a new tab)
- Ethers — Một thư viện Web3 Ethereum hàng đầu cho Elixir (opens in a new tab)
Các bài viết trình độ trung cấp
- Cách ký các giao dịch hợp đồng Ethereum thô bằng Elixir (opens in a new tab)
- Hợp đồng thông minh Ethereum và Elixir (opens in a new tab)
Các dự án và công cụ Elixir
Đang hoạt động
- block_keys (opens in a new tab) - Triển khai BIP32 & BIP44 trong Elixir (Phân cấp nhiều tài khoản cho các Ví xác định)
- ethereumex (opens in a new tab) - Máy khách JSON-RPC Elixir cho chuỗi khối Ethereum
- ethers (opens in a new tab) - Một thư viện Web3 toàn diện để tương tác với các hợp đồng thông minh trên Ethereum bằng Elixir
- ethers_kms (opens in a new tab) - Một thư viện trình ký KMS cho Ethers (ký giao dịch với AWS KMS)
- ex_abi (opens in a new tab) - Triển khai trình phân tích cú pháp/bộ giải mã/bộ mã hóa Giao diện nhị phân ứng dụng Ethereum trong Elixir
- ex_keccak (opens in a new tab) - Thư viện Elixir để tính toán các hàm băm Keccak SHA3-256 bằng NIF được xây dựng từ crate tiny-keccak của Rust
- ex_rlp (opens in a new tab) - Triển khai Elixir cho mã hóa RLP (Recursive Length Prefix) của Ethereum
Đã lưu trữ / Không còn được bảo trì
- eth (opens in a new tab) - Các tiện ích Ethereum cho Elixir
- exw3 (opens in a new tab) - Máy khách RPC Ethereum cấp cao cho Elixir
- mana (opens in a new tab) - Triển khai nút đầy đủ Ethereum được viết bằng Elixir
Tìm kiếm thêm tài nguyên? Hãy xem trang chủ dành cho Nhà phát triển của chúng tôi.
Những người đóng góp cho cộng đồng Elixir
Kênh Slack #ethereum của Elixir (opens in a new tab) là nơi có một cộng đồng đang phát triển nhanh chóng và là tài nguyên chuyên dụng cho các cuộc thảo luận về bất kỳ dự án nào ở trên và các chủ đề liên quan.